Sneezing, coughing, turning awkwardly in bed all cause this for me, as painful as it is it's normal though and just caused by pulling of the ligaments that attach your uterus to the rest of your body.
I know it's not always possible but if I try to make sure I am a little bit hunched over rather than completely straight before I sneeze/cough it's not as bad (holding my stomach also helps!)
